Our Goal
The VOICE project, an initiative of The Dialogue Company, LLC, intends to empower people with skills and strategies that enable better interpersonal conversations about politics and elections. We believe that by utilizing effective dialogue methods, people can:
Help mobilize non-voters, and
Have healthy conversations across ideological divides.
Our work supports a reduction in political apathy and polarization while encouraging respect and compassion when discussing different opinions.

Our Self-Paced Courses
These complimentary courses addressing the two tracks of dialogue around political conversations - mobilizing voters and engaging across ideologies, are available in video format. The courses are intended to be used as a deeper dive into gaining dialogue skills for intentional conversations with people within their personal circle of connection such as family, friends, co-workers, neighbors, and fellow congregants.
Thanks to the generous support of the Unitarian Universalist (UU) Churches in Washington, DC and Portland, Oregan, The Dialogue Company can offer these courses free of charge. This partnership supports our commitment to create learning opportunities that allow people to improve themselves, their relationships, and their societies by deploying methods of dialogue grounded in empathy, compassion, and cooperation.
